Pricing options are used to create price tables and price plans. Price tables are set up with conditions and formulas (spreadsheet pricing) to calculate prices. When price tables are established to calculate prices, they are then attached to price plans. Price plans are created for each third party/Medicaid carrier to determine transmission information. Price plans are also created for each type of cash pricing structure that requires a different price table to be attached. Prescription processing offers the option to perform a full price override or a partial price/quantity override.
Store-wide pricing options are available in Store Control, Store Level Options and include general pricing options, tax percentages and drug cost percentage defaults.
